Background and Purpose: Endovascular treatment for acute ischemic stroke has been proven clinically effective, but evidence of the cost-effectiveness based on real-world data is scarce. The aim of this study was to assess whether endovascular therapy plus usual care is cost-effective in comparison to usual care alone in acute ischemic stroke patients. Methods: An economic evaluation was performed from a societal perspective with a 2-year time horizon. Empirical data on health outcomes and the use of resources following endovascular treatment were gathered parallel to the MR CLEAN trial (Multicenter Randomized Clinical Trial of Endovascular Treatment for Acute Ischemic Stroke in the Netherlands) and its 2-year follow-up study. Incremental cost-effectiveness ratios were calculated as the extra costs per additional patient with functional independence (modified Rankin Scale score 0–2) and the extra cost per quality-adjusted life year gained. Results: The mean costs per patient in the intervention group were $126 494 versus $143 331 in the control group (mean difference, −$16 839 [95% CI, −$38 113 to $5456]). Compared with patients in the control group, more patients in the intervention group achieved functional independence, 37.2% versus 23.9% (absolute difference, 13.3% [95% CI, 4.0%–22.0%]) and they generated more quality-adjusted life years, 0.99 versus 0.83 (mean difference of 0.16 [95% CI, 0.04–0.29]). Endovascular treatment dominated standard treatment with $18 233 saved per extra patient with a good outcome and $105 869 saved per additional quality-adjusted life year. Conclusions: Endovascular treatment added to usual care is clinically effective, and cost saving in comparison to usual care alone in patients with acute ischemic stroke. Background: The effect of early mobilization after acute stroke is still unclear, although some studies have suggested improvement in outcomes. We conducted a randomized, single-blind, controlled trial seeking to evaluate the feasibility, safety, and benefit of early mobilization for patients with acute ischemic stroke treated in a public teaching hospital in Southern Brazil. This report presents the feasibility and safety findings for the pilot phase of this trial. Methods: The primary outcomes were time to first mobilization, total duration of mobilization, complications during early mobilization, falls within 3 months, mortality within 3 months, and medical complications of immobility. We included adult patients with CT- or MRI-confirmed ischemic stroke within 48 h of symptom onset who were admitted from March to November 2012 to the acute vascular unit or general emergency unit of a large urban emergency department (ED) at the Hospital de Clínicas de Porto Alegre. The severity of the neurological deficit on admission was assessed by the National Institutes of Health Stroke Scale (NIHSS). The NIHSS and modified Rankin Scale (mRS, functional outcome) scores were assessed on day 14 or at discharge as well as at 3 months. Activities of daily living (ADL) were measured with the modified Barthel Index (mBI) at 3 months. Results: Thirty-seven patients (mean age 65 years, mean NIHSS score 11) were randomly allocated to an intervention group (IG) or a control group (CG). The IG received earlier (p = 0.001) and more frequent (p < 0.0001) mobilization than the CG. Of the 19 patients in the CG, only 5 (26%) underwent a physical therapy program during hospitalization. No complications (symptomatic hypotension or worsening of neurological symptoms) were observed in association with early mobilization. The rates of complications of immobility (pneumonia, pulmonary embolism, and deep vein thrombosis) and mortality were similar in the two groups. No statistically significant differences in functional independence, disability, or ADL (mBI ≥85) were observed between the groups at the 3-month follow-up. Conclusions: This pilot trial conducted at a public hospital in Brazil suggests that early mobilization after acute ischemic stroke is safe and feasible. Despite some challenges and limitations, early mobilization was successfully implemented, even in the setting of a large, complex ED, and without complications. Patients from the IG were mobilized much earlier than controls receiving the standard care provided in most Brazilian hospitals.

Background and purpose: The benefit of mechanical thrombectomy added to intravenous thrombolysis in patients with acute ischemic stroke has been largely demonstrated. However, evidence on economic incentive of this strategy is still limited, especially in the context of randomized trial. The purpose of this study is to analyze whether the combination of mechanical thrombectomy with intravenous thrombolysis is more cost-effective than implementing intravenous thrombolysis alone. Patients and methods: Individual-level cost and outcome data were collected in the THRACE randomized clinical trial, including patients with acute ischaemic stroke and proximal cerebral artery occlusion. Patients were assigned to either intravenous thrombolysis (IVT; n = 208) or intravenous thrombolysis plus intra-arterial thrombectomy (IVMT; n=204). The primary outcomes were both modified Rankin scale of functional independence at 90 days (score 0-2) and the EuroQol-5D score of quality of life. This study considered the perspective of the National Health Security System in France. Results: Bridging therapy increased by 10.9% the rate of functional independence compared to IVT (53% vs 42,1%) at an increased cost of 1909 є, with no significant difference in mortality (12% vs 13%) or symptomatic intracranial haemorrhage (2% vs 2%). Cost per one averted case of disability was consequently estimated at 17,480 є. The incremental cost per quality-adjusted life year gained was 13,423 є. Sensitivity analysis showed that combined approach had 84.1% probability of being cost-effective regarding cases of averted disability and 92.2% probability regarding quality-adjusted life year outcome. The national implementation of this new strategy would result in additional cost of 12.9 million є and avoid about 737 cases of death or disability. Conclusions: Based on randomized trial, this study demonstrates that intravenous thrombolysis plus mechanical intra-arterial thrombectomy for treating acute ischemic stroke is more cost-effective than intravenous thrombolysis alone.

Background: There may be a delay in or a poor outcome of endovascular treatment (EVT) among acute ischemic stroke (AIS) patients with large-vessel occlusion (LVO) during off-hours. By using a prospective, nationwide registry, we compared the workflow intervals and radiological/clinical outcomes between patients with acute LVO treated with EVT presenting during off- and on-hours.Methods: We analyzed prospectively collected Endovascular Treatment Key Technique and Emergency Work Flow Improvement of Acute Ischemic Stroke (ANGEL-ACT) data. Patients presenting during off-hours were defined as those presenting to the emergency department from Monday to Friday between 17:30 and 08:00, on weekends (from 17:30 on Friday to 08:00 on Monday), and on national holidays. We used logistic regression models with adjustment for potential confounders to determine independent associations between the time of presentation and outcomes.Results: Among 1,788 patients, 1,079 (60.3%) presented during off-hours. The median onset-to-door time and onset-to-reperfusion time were significantly longer during off-hours than during on-hours (165 vs. 125 min, P = 0.002 and 410 vs. 392 min, P = 0.027). The rates of successful reperfusion and symptomatic intracranial hemorrhage were similar in both groups. The adjusted odds ratio (OR) for the 90-day modified Rankin Scale score was 0.892 [95% confidence interval (CI), 0.748–1.064]. The adjusted OR for the occurrence of functional independence was 0.892 (95% CI, 0.724–1.098), and the adjusted OR for mortality was 1.214 (95% CI, 0.919–1.603).Conclusions: Off-hours presentation in the nationwide real-world registry was associated with a delay in the visit and reperfusion time of EVT in patients with AIS. However, this delay was not associated with worse functional outcomes or higher mortality rates.Clinical Trial Registration: URL: https://www.clinicaltrials.gov; Unique identifier: NCT03370939.

Introduction: Outcomes after endovascular treatment (EVT) for acute ischemic stroke are highly time dependent, but whether active reduction of time to treatment leads to better outcome has not been demonstrated. We compared data of the two subsequent MR CLEAN Registry cohorts, comprising all patients in the Netherlands who had EVT for acute ischemic stroke from 2014-2017, for a trend in time to treatment and its association with outcome. Methods: We compared workflow, successful reperfusion (eTICI 2B-3), NIHSS at 24h, functional outcome (mRS) at 90 days, occurrence of symptomatic intracranial hemorrhage (sICH) and mortality in patients with ischemic stroke and a proximal intracranial occlusion in the anterior circulation included in the second cohort of the Registry (June 2016-November 2017; n = 1779) to those in patients included in the first cohort (March 2014-June 2016; n = 1526) using logistic regression. Results: Baseline NIHSS was 16 in both cohorts. Times from onset-to-groin and onset-to-reperfusion were shorter in the second cohort than in the first (185 versus 210 minutes; p<0.01 and 238 versus 270 minutes; p<0.01, respectively) (Figure 1). Successful reperfusion was achieved more often in the second than in the first cohort (72% versus 58%; p<0.01). Rates of sICH and mortality did not differ (5.9% versus 5.7%; p=0.94 and 29% versus 29%; p=0.60). However, follow-up NIHSS was lower (median 10 versus 11; p<0.001) and more patients achieved functional independence at 90 days (42.6% versus 38.9%; p = 0.012) in the second cohort (Figure 1). In a logistic regression model, the difference in good outcome between the two cohorts (aOR 1.27; 95%CI 1.08-1.50) was reduced after additional adjustment for time to reperfusion (aOR 1.15; 95%CI 0.96-1.36) as well as successful reperfusion (aOR 1.16; 95%CI 0.95-1.41). Discussion: Our data show that outcomes after EVT in routine clinical practice are improving, likely attributable to improved workflow and experience.

Early neurologic deterioration (END) in the acute phase of ischemic stroke is a serious clinical event, which is closely related to poor prognosis. Therefore, it is important to identify presentation features that predict END and take relevant treatment measures, as they could help to prevent the deterioration of high-risk patients. The prospective intervention study was carried out from January 2018 to December 2019. We included consecutive patients hospitalized for acute ischemic stroke (AIS) within 6 hours of onset. Patients were randomly assigned (1 : 1) to recanalization therapy plus Huoxiang Zhengqi Pill (HXZQ) (intervention group) or standard recanalization therapy alone (control group). The primary outcome was the development of END according to predefined criteria within the first 1 week of stroke onset. Poisson regression was used to identify predictors for END. Of the 155 patients enrolled in the study (age, 63 ± 11 years; 28.4% female), 20 (12.9%) developed END. Univariate analysis showed that the use of HXZQ and Essen stroke risk score (ESRS) (low risk group) were protective factors for END, while advanced age was a risk factor for END. However, in multivariate analysis, only ESRS (OR, 0.232; 95%CI, 0.058–0.928; P=0.039) and the use of HXZQ (OR, 0.297; 95%CI, 0.096–0.917; P=0.035) were statistically significant. ESRS can be used as the prediction factor of END. HXZQ has small side effects and wide indication. It could be used in the treatment of AIS.

Background and Purpose— To assess the effect of inter-hospital transfer on time to treatment and functional outcome after endovascular treatment (EVT) for acute ischemic stroke, we compared patients transferred from a primary stroke center to patients directly admitted to an intervention center in a large nationwide registry. Methods— MR CLEAN (Multicenter Randomized Clinical Trial of Endovascular Treatment for Acute Ischemic Stroke in the Netherlands) Registry is an ongoing, prospective, observational study in all centers that perform EVT in the Netherlands. We included adult patients with an acute anterior circulation stroke who received EVT between March 2014 to June 2016. Primary outcome was time from arrival at the first hospital to arterial groin puncture. Secondary outcomes included the 90-day modified Rankin Scale score and functional independence (modified Rankin Scale score of 0–2). Results— In total 821/1526 patients, (54%) were transferred from a primary stroke center. Transferred patients less often had prestroke disability (227/800 [28%] versus 255/699 [36%]; P =0.02) and more often received intravenous thrombolytics (659/819 [81%] versus 511/704 [73%]; P <0.01). Time from first presentation to groin puncture was longer for transferred patients (164 versus 104 minutes; P <0.01, adjusted delay 57 minutes [95% CI, 51–62]). Transferred patients had worse functional outcome (adjusted common OR, 0.75 [95% CI, 0.62–0.90]) and less often achieved functional independence (244/720 [34%] versus 289/681 [42%], absolute risk difference −8.5% [95% CI, −8.7 to −8.3]). Conclusions— Interhospital transfer of patients with acute ischemic stroke is associated with delay of EVT and worse outcomes in routine clinical practice, even in a country where between-center distances are short. Direct transportation of patients potentially eligible for EVT to an intervention center may improve functional outcome.

Objective. Endovascular interventions for acute ischemic stroke have been widely adopted on the basis of single-arm registries that reported high recanalization rates with limited complications. We conducted a retrospective cohort study to compare the clinical outcomes in acute ischemic stroke patients who underwent endovascular treatment with patients who were treated with standard medical therapy alone at our institution. Methods. The study group consisted of two cohorts of patients with acute ischemic stroke over a 4-year period: 260 patients underwent endovascular treatment and 597 patients were treated with best medical therapy alone. All patients from the medical group presented with a NIHSS score of >8 and were ineligible for IV tPA. Clinical outcomes at discharge and at 3 months were compared. Results. Compared with the medical group, the endovascular group had a significantly greater proportion of patients who were discharged home (21.2% vs 8.7%, p<0.001) and who could ambulate independently at discharge (32.1% vs 16.8%, p<0.001). Of the patients with follow-up, the proportion of patients with a good outcome (mRS score of <=2) at 3 months was also significantly higher in the endovascular group (51.9% vs 35.7%, p<0.05). Conversely, the endovascular group had a significantly smaller proportion of patients who was discharged to nursing home (11.9% vs 24.1%, p<0.01) and hospice (6.9% vs 14.1%, p=0.003). Mortality rate at discharge was not different (21.2% vs 18.9%, p=0.451). The rate of symptomatic ICH was 9.2% in the intervention group. Conclusion. In our study, endovascular therapy provides a better functional outcome compared with standard medical therapy in select patients. Ultimately, determination of efficacy of endovascular therapy for acute ischemic stroke compared with best medical therapy will depend on results of randomized trials.

Background: There is preliminary evidence that early statin use may improve the outcomes of acute ischemic stroke patients following endovascular treatment. Methods: We analyzed data from subjects treated with intravenous (IV) recombinant tissue plasminogen activator (rt-PA) alone or in combination with endovascular treatment the Interventional Management of Stroke III trial. We compared the rates of functional independence (defined by modified Rankin scale of 0-2) and minimal impairment of activities of daily living (Barthel index at 90 days 95-100)at 3 and 12 months among subjects with ultra-early institution of statin treatment (on Day 0) with those in whom statin treatment was not initiated and in those in whom statins were initiated between Day 1-discharge (delayed institution)after adjusting for age and baseline National Institutes of Health Stroke Scale score strata, history of hyperlipidemia; and statin use at baseline Results: Of the 656 subjects who were recruited in the trial, ultra-early institution of statin treatment and delayed institution occurred in 51 and 387 subjects, respectively. At 3 months post randomization, the adjusted rates of independent functional outcome (odds ratio [OR] 2.3; 95 % confidence interval [CI] 1.2-4.5; P = 0.015) and minimal impairment of activities of daily living (OR 2.2; 95 % CI 1.1-4.3; P = 0.022) were higher among subjects with ultra-early institution of statin treatment compared with those without any statin treatment. The adjusted rates of functional independence (OR 2.7; 95 % CI 1.4-5.2; P = 0.004) continued to higher among subjects with ultra-early institution of statin treatment at 12 months post randomization. The adjusted rates of functional independence and minimal impairment of activities of daily living were higher among subjects with ultra-early institution of statin treatment compared with those without any statin treatment in subjects randomized to endovascular treatment. Conclusions: Ultra-early institution of statin treatment in acute ischemic stroke patients treated with IV rt-PA with or without endovascular treatment was associated with improved outcome at both 3 and 12 months

OBJECTIVE Calcified cerebral emboli (CCE) are a rare cause of acute ischemic stroke. The authors aimed to assess the association of CCE with functional outcome, successful reperfusion, and mortality. Furthermore, they aimed to assess the effectiveness of intravenous alteplase treatment and endovascular treatment (EVT), as well as the best first-line EVT approach in patients with CCE. METHODS The Multicenter Randomized Controlled Trial of Endovascular Treatment for Acute Ischemic Stroke in the Netherlands (MR CLEAN) Registry is a prospective, observational multicenter registry of patients treated with EVT for acute ischemic stroke in 16 intervention hospitals in the Netherlands. The association of CCE with functional outcome, reperfusion, and mortality was evaluated using logistic regression models. Univariable comparisons were made to determine the effectiveness of intravenous alteplase treatment and the best first-line EVT approach in CCE patients. RESULTS The study included 3077 patients from the MR CLEAN Registry. Fifty-five patients (1.8%) had CCE. CCE were not significantly associated with worse functional outcome (adjusted common OR 0.71, 95% CI 0.44–1.15), and 29% of CCE patients achieved functional independence. An extended Thrombolysis in Cerebral Infarction score ≥ 2B was significantly less often achieved in CCE patients compared to non-CCE patients (adjusted OR [aOR] 0.52, 95% CI 0.28–0.97). Symptomatic intracranial hemorrhage occurred in 8 CCE patients (15%) vs 171 of 3022 non-CCE patients (6%; p = 0.01). The median improvement on the National Institutes of Health Stroke Scale (NIHSS) was 2 in CCE patients versus 4 in non-CCE patients (p = 0.008). CCE were not significantly associated with mortality (aOR 1.16, 95% CI 0.64–2.12). Intravenous alteplase use in CCE patients was not associated with functional outcome or reperfusion. In CCE patients with successful reperfusion, stent retrievers were more often used as the primary treatment device (p = 0.04). CONCLUSIONS While patients with CCE had significantly lower reperfusion rates and less improvement on the NIHSS after EVT, CCE were not significantly associated with worse functional outcome or higher mortality rates. Therefore, EVT should still be considered in this specific group of patients.
